Calculate pH from pKa and Molarity
Use this premium weak acid and weak base calculator to estimate pH from pKa and formal concentration. Choose exact equilibrium or a quick approximation, then visualize how pH changes across concentration levels.
For a weak acid, enter the acid pKa. For a weak base, enter the pKa of its conjugate acid.
Enter the starting concentration before dissociation.
This tool assumes standard room temperature and ignores activity corrections in concentrated solutions.
Enter a pKa and molarity, then click Calculate pH to see the exact result, approximation check, ionization data, and chart.
pH vs concentration chart
The chart below shows how the predicted pH changes as concentration varies around your selected molarity.
Expert Guide: How to Calculate pH from pKa and Molarity
Learning how to calculate pH from pKa and molarity is one of the most useful equilibrium skills in general chemistry, analytical chemistry, biochemistry, environmental science, and process engineering. If you know the acid strength of a substance, expressed as pKa, and you know how much of it is present in solution, expressed as molarity, you can estimate the hydrogen ion concentration and therefore the pH. This matters in everything from laboratory buffer preparation to water quality monitoring, pharmaceutical formulation, food processing, and biological assay design.
The key idea is simple. pKa tells you how strongly an acid donates protons. Molarity tells you how much acid or base is available to dissociate. Together, those two pieces of information define the equilibrium position in water. A stronger acid has a lower pKa and generally produces a lower pH at the same concentration. A weaker acid has a higher pKa and dissociates less. Likewise, for weak bases, the pKa of the conjugate acid can be converted into pKb and then used to calculate hydroxide ion production.
What pKa Actually Means
pKa is the negative base-10 logarithm of the acid dissociation constant, Ka. In equation form:
Because the pKa scale is logarithmic, small numerical changes can reflect major differences in acid strength. For example, an acid with pKa 3 is one hundred times stronger than an acid with pKa 5. That strength difference has a direct impact on pH once concentration is specified.
For a weak acid written as HA, dissociation in water is:
The equilibrium constant is:
If the formal concentration is C and the amount dissociated is x, then:
- [H+] = x
- [A-] = x
- [HA] = C – x
Substituting into the equilibrium expression gives:
This is the central equation used to calculate pH from pKa and molarity for a weak acid.
Exact Method for a Weak Acid
When high accuracy matters, solve the equilibrium equation exactly. Rearranging the weak acid expression gives a quadratic:
The physically meaningful solution is:
Since x represents the equilibrium hydrogen ion concentration, pH is then:
This exact approach is the most reliable option when concentration is low, when the acid is not very weak, or when you want to check whether the common square root approximation is still valid.
Approximation Method for a Weak Acid
If dissociation is small compared with the starting concentration, then C – x is approximately equal to C. The expression simplifies to:
Solving for x gives:
Then pH is simply:
This shortcut is widely used because it is fast and often accurate enough for routine estimates. A common acceptance rule is the 5 percent rule: if x/C is below 5 percent, the approximation is usually considered acceptable.
How to Handle Weak Bases from pKa and Molarity
Sometimes you are given the pKa of a conjugate acid, but the actual solute is a weak base. In that case, first convert to pKb:
Then calculate Kb:
For a weak base B:
If the initial concentration is C and the equilibrium hydroxide concentration is x, then:
After solving for x, calculate pOH and convert to pH:
Step by Step Example: Acetic Acid
Suppose you want to calculate the pH of 0.10 M acetic acid, and you know its pKa is 4.76.
- Convert pKa to Ka: Ka = 10-4.76 ≈ 1.74 × 10-5.
- Set up the weak acid equilibrium: x² / (0.10 – x) = 1.74 × 10-5.
- Use the exact formula: x = (-Ka + √(Ka² + 4KaC)) / 2.
- This gives x ≈ 0.00131 M.
- Calculate pH: pH = -log10(0.00131) ≈ 2.88.
If you use the approximation instead, x ≈ √(KaC) = √(1.74 × 10-6) ≈ 0.00132 M, which gives essentially the same result. That happens because acetic acid is weak enough and the concentration is high enough for the approximation to work very well.
Comparison Table: Common pKa Values at 25 C
| Compound | Acid form considered | Typical pKa | Practical note |
|---|---|---|---|
| Hydrofluoric acid | HF | 3.17 | Weak acid, but noticeably stronger than acetic acid |
| Formic acid | HCOOH | 3.75 | Used in lab examples and industrial chemistry |
| Benzoic acid | C6H5COOH | 4.20 | Classic aromatic weak acid |
| Acetic acid | CH3COOH | 4.76 | Common reference acid in pH calculations |
| Carbonic acid, first dissociation | H2CO3 | 6.35 | Important in blood chemistry and natural waters |
| Ammonium ion | NH4+ | 9.25 | Useful for weak base calculations involving ammonia |
Comparison Table: Exact vs Approximate pH for Acetic Acid
The table below shows why concentration matters and why the exact method becomes more important as solutions become more dilute.
| Acetic acid concentration (M) | Exact pH | Approximate pH | Approximation quality |
|---|---|---|---|
| 0.100 | 2.882 | 2.879 | Excellent |
| 0.0100 | 3.388 | 3.379 | Very good |
| 0.00100 | 3.908 | 3.879 | Usable, but less accurate |
| 0.000100 | 4.480 | 4.379 | Approximation error is significant |
When Henderson-Hasselbalch Is and Is Not the Right Tool
Many people searching for how to calculate pH from pKa and molarity are really working with a buffer. In a buffer, both the weak acid and its conjugate base are present in meaningful amounts. In that special case, the Henderson-Hasselbalch equation is often more convenient:
However, that equation is not the best starting point for a plain weak acid solution that contains only the acid and water. For a single weak acid or weak base, the equilibrium setup described above is more appropriate. Use Henderson-Hasselbalch when the acid and conjugate base concentrations are both known and the solution behaves like a true buffer.
Factors That Can Shift the Real-World pH
Even though pKa and molarity are powerful predictors, experimental pH may differ slightly from the idealized value. Reasons include:
- Temperature: pKa values and the ionic product of water change with temperature.
- Activity effects: At higher ionic strength, activities differ from simple molar concentrations.
- Polyprotic behavior: Some acids dissociate in multiple steps, especially at certain pH ranges.
- Carbon dioxide absorption: Exposure to air can alter the pH of dilute aqueous solutions.
- Measurement limits: Poor electrode calibration or contaminated glassware can skew observed pH.
Best Practices for Accurate pH Estimation
- Use pKa values measured near your working temperature whenever possible.
- Choose the exact quadratic method for dilute solutions or quality-critical work.
- Check whether the square root approximation satisfies the 5 percent rule.
- For bases, confirm that the pKa you entered belongs to the conjugate acid.
- If both acid and conjugate base are present, switch to buffer logic rather than weak acid only logic.
- For highly concentrated or ionic solutions, consider activity corrections and experimental verification.
Why Scientists and Engineers Care About This Calculation
Being able to calculate pH from pKa and molarity is not just an exam skill. It is a practical design tool. Environmental chemists estimate the behavior of organic acids in rainwater and streams. Biochemists use pKa values to understand enzyme active sites, protonation states, and molecular charge. Formulation scientists adjust concentration and pKa relationships to stabilize drug products. Food scientists track acidification for flavor, preservation, and safety. In each of these settings, understanding the link between equilibrium constant and concentration helps people predict performance before they run a full experiment.
Authoritative References for Further Study
For more foundational information on pH, acidity in water, and reliable chemical reference data, review these sources:
Final Takeaway
To calculate pH from pKa and molarity, convert pKa into Ka, combine that equilibrium constant with the initial concentration, and solve for the concentration of hydrogen ion or hydroxide ion at equilibrium. For weak acids, use Ka directly. For weak bases, convert the given pKa of the conjugate acid into pKb and Kb. The square root shortcut is useful for rapid work, but the exact quadratic solution is the more dependable option, especially at low concentration. If you keep those principles straight, you can confidently predict pH for a wide range of weak acid and weak base systems.